The Significance of Scalability in Recruitment

Scalability in recruitment refers to the capability of hiring processes to grow and manage increased workloads without suffering performance setbacks. This attribute is critical for startups and high-growth companies, which often undergo rapid changes in staffing requirements. The agility conferred by scalable recruitment allows these companies to swiftly adapt to scaling operations, ensuring that the rate of growth internally matches the pace at which the company is expanding in the marketplace.

Advantages of Recruitment Automation for Businesses

Recruitment automation brings with it a host of advantages, notably in enhancing efficiency throughout the hiring process. Scalable tools that automate routine tasks such as resume filtering and candidate tracking can significantly reduce the time-to-hire, allowing HR teams to concentrate on strategic engagements rather than administrative duties. This not only benefits the organization by optimizing resource allocation but also greatly improves the candidate experience, providing a smooth and engaging pathway through the application process.

Cost Efficiency

Cost efficiency is another major advantage for growing enterprises. Scalable recruitment automation solutions are designed to adapt to increased demand without incurring proportional increases in costs. This is in stark contrast to traditional recruitment methods, which typically require additional resources to manage larger volumes of candidates. The economies of scale created through automation mean that as a business expands, its per-hire costs can actually decrease, contributing to a more sustainable growth model.

AI and Analytics: The Game Changers in Recruitment

Artificial intelligence (AI) is a key driver in the evolution of recruitment automation, transforming the way companies attract, assess, and hire talent. AI-powered tools can screen candidates rapidly, conduct detailed pre-employment assessments, and even facilitate initial interviewing stages, all while reducing biases and increasing the quality of hire. The application of AI in recruitment is elevating the function from a largely administrative task to a critical element of strategic business planning.

The use of data analytics in recruitment further enhances the hiring process by providing actionable insights drawn from large volumes of data. Through sophisticated analysis, companies can now anticipate employment trends, better understand hiring needs, and refine their recruitment strategies accordingly. Analytics empowers recruiters to make informed decisions based on empirical evidence, ultimately leading to more successful hiring outcomes and a closer alignment between recruitment initiatives and business objectives.

Social Media and Mobile Recruiting: Expanding the Talent Pool

Social media has evolved into an integral component of modern recruitment strategies, offering a dynamic platform for connecting with potential candidates. It enables companies to extend their reach and present job opportunities directly to a targeted audience, fostering engagement and enhancing employer branding. Social media platforms facilitate not only the advertisement of vacancies but also the cultivation of communities from which to source future talent.

Mobile recruitment is becoming increasingly necessary as more job seekers use smartphones and other mobile devices to search for and apply to jobs. Consequently, companies must optimize their recruitment process for mobile accessibility, providing an experience that caters to the on-the-go lifestyle of contemporary candidates. This approach taps into a larger and more diverse talent pool, accommodating the preferences of a workforce that values flexibility and convenience.

The Emergence of AI Interview Chatbots

The introduction of AI interview chatbots, exemplified by tools like PreScreen AI, marks a significant milestone in the automation of recruitment. These bots are designed to manage high-volume interviews, efficiently screening candidates by simulating natural conversation and evaluating responses. Their adaptive nature allows them to interact with candidates dynamically, gauging their qualifications and suitability in a more human-like manner, thereby adding depth to the assessment process.

Such AI chatbots enhance the recruitment process by providing a consistent and scalable approach to candidate interviews. The use of chatbots can significantly reduce the workload on HR departments, allowing them to focus on more nuanced aspects of recruitment such as candidate relationship management. Moreover, the flexibility offered by these AI solutions means that they can be easily integrated into existing recruitment frameworks, making them a transformative tool that can adapt as a business’s hiring needs evolve.
